The most frequent issues for Hyundais in our area are related to the harsh winters, including battery failures, corrosion on brake lines and undercarriages from road salt, and problems with the heating system or thermostat. Rough, rural roads can also lead to more frequent suspension and tire wear concerns.

For most rout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and many common repairs, a trusted local Bottineau shop is perfectly capable and more convenient. For warranty-covered work, major recalls, or very complex computer/transmission issues, a trip to the nearest Hyundai dealership in Minot or Grand Forks may be required.
Given our long winters, prioritize seasonal services like winter tire installation and battery checks in the fall. More frequent undercarriage washes to combat salt corrosion and paying close attention to coolant levels and mixture for extreme cold are crucial for maintaining your Hyundai's longevity on Bottineau County roads.
